How they compare
Switzerland currently reports 68.5% against 67.9% in Pakistan, a difference of 0.6%.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 60 shared years of data; in 1962 it was Switzerland ahead.
Pakistan ranks 46th and Switzerland ranks 45th of 196 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Pakistan averaged higher in 2 and Switzerland in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Pakistan | Switzerland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 39.1% | 89.6% | 50.5% | Switzerland |
| 1970s | 56.5% | 90.0% | 33.6% | Switzerland |
| 1980s | 60.9% | 92.2% | 31.3% | Switzerland |
| 1990s | 82.4% | 93.3% | 10.9% | Switzerland |
| 2000s | 81.7% | 85.3% | 3.6% | Switzerland |
| 2010s | 74.7% | 71.5% | 3.3% | Pakistan |
| 2020s | 72.8% | 69.3% | 3.5% | Pakistan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Value of manufacture exports divided by the total value of merchandise exports, expressed as a percentage.
